I went to Lincoln Center Friday evening to see this kinetic sculpture by Es Devlin.
. .
It’s called “Your Voices” because "each of the work’s 700 industrial ratchet straps represents one of over 700 languages actively spoken on New York from Algerian to Zulu." How fitting for this week’s MMM.
The answer is a language.
The answer is also neither of the languages mentioned above. Even with that nudge, this one is a bit more difficult than the other puzzles I’ve posted here of late.
